Job description

Job Title Data Analyst Job Description Summary

We are seeking a Data Analyst to support business planning and operational excellence through data-driven insights that enhance service delivery, resident satisfaction, and long‑term estate management outcomes.

Key responsibilities include:
  • Analyse operational, financial, maintenance, and resident feedback data to identify trends, service gaps, and opportunities for improvement.
  • Develop and maintain dashboards, reports, and performance metrics to support management decision‑making and strategic planning.
  • Monitor key performance indicators across service delivery, maintenance operations, resident engagement, and estate improvement initiatives.
  • Analyse residents' feedback, requests, complaints, and service patterns to identify recurring issues and recommend preventive solutions.
  • Work closely with operational teams to provide insights that improve resource allocation, maintenance planning, and community programmes.
  • Support management in identifying emerging trends and developing data‑driven strategies to enhance the living environment and resident experience.
  • Automate reporting processes and improve data governance, accuracy, and accessibility across the organisation.
  • Prepare presentations and reports for management and stakeholders to support business reviews and planning discussions.
  • Support ad‑hoc studies, surveys, and projects related to operational performance and community outcomes.
About You:
  • Bachelor's Degree in Data Analytics, Business Analytics, Statistics, Information Systems, Mathematics, or a related discipline.
  • Minimum 3 years of experience in data analytics, business intelligence, reporting, or performance analysis.
  • Proficient in Power BI, Excel, SQL, and data visualisation tools.
  • Strong analytical and problem‑solving skills with the ability to translate data into actionable recommendations.
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ills with the ability to present insights to both technical and non‑technical audiences.

INCO: “Cushman & Wakefield” About Cushman & Wakefield

Cushman & Wakefield (NYSE: CWK) is a global leader in real estate services, leveraging our specialized expertise to deliver innovative solutions and exceptional value to owners and occupiers. With 52,000 employees in nearly 400 offices across 60 countries, we are one of the largest firms in the industry, with more than 100 years of history. In 2023, we generated $9.5 billion in revenue from our core services. To learn more, visit www.careers.cushmanwakefield.com.
